Output 75d65c6889ed404c7f01627bfed9525003dfad7c3f581d33b1bc0d6ae38c9b9f:0

value
16589775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dda32038898566585e73f518c690112232267cd OP_EQUAL
address
3G5fQ98UVhk6Kve1GEFS8BFoSeUh3rR5sX
transaction
75d65c6889ed404c7f01627bfed9525003dfad7c3f581d33b1bc0d6ae38c9b9f
spent
true